GitHub Introduces 'gh-aw': Agentic Workflows for GitHub Actions, Written in Natural Language Markdown

GitHub has unveiled 'gh-aw', a new initiative focused on Agentic Workflows. This development allows users to define and run agentic workflows directly within GitHub Actions, utilizing natural language markdown for their creation. The project, currently trending on GitHub, aims to simplify the automation of complex tasks by enabling more intuitive, language-based workflow definitions.

Trivy: Comprehensive Vulnerability, Misconfiguration, Secret, and SBOM Scanner for Containers, Kubernetes, Code Repositories, and Cloud Environments

Trivy, developed by aquasecurity, is a versatile security scanner designed to identify vulnerabilities, misconfigurations, secrets, and generate Software Bill of Materials (SBOMs) across various IT assets. It supports scanning containers, Kubernetes clusters, code repositories, and cloud environments, providing a unified solution for enhancing security posture. The tool aims to help users detect potential security risks efficiently across their development and deployment pipelines.

Alibaba Introduces OpenSandbox: A Universal AI Application Sandbox Platform for Coding, GUI, and RL Training

Alibaba has launched OpenSandbox, a versatile AI application sandbox platform designed to support various AI development scenarios. This platform offers multi-language SDKs, a unified sandbox API, and leverages Docker/Kubernetes runtimes. OpenSandbox is suitable for applications such as coding agents, GUI agents, agent evaluation, AI code execution, and reinforcement learning (RL) training, providing a comprehensive environment for AI development and deployment.
